Output 84e7b64a060d358b71c3c1e1583aa0f98e2dfd83272ad2e5e4e22369a5469469:1

value
993506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6173844552a784ab55e93bfc62077155eb9b120 OP_EQUAL
address
3MD2LwBQ8KTVCRLX8PFGwh34kgriPCeJN9
transaction
84e7b64a060d358b71c3c1e1583aa0f98e2dfd83272ad2e5e4e22369a5469469
confirmations
259423
spent
true